OL2003 on XP Pro SP2.
I have created AutoArchive settings on folders, set it to use the
settings for all folders, and tested. All works fine.


*But: If you create a new subfolder under "Inbox", the Autoarchive
settings are not propagated. Is this by design, and is there any way to
do this differently? i.e. when a new subfolder is created, it should
take the AA settings of the top-level folder??


Tx!


Eugene
 
It is by design -- I know of no way to make the settings automatically
propagate. I'm not sure I would want all my subfolders to have the same
settings as my Inbox, and Microsoft probably felt most people would also
prefer to choose the settings for each folder separately.
